Neu bei Django und noch neuer bei ReactJS. Ich habe mich mit AngularJS und ReactJS befasst, mich aber für ReactJS entschieden. Es schien, als würde AngularJS an Popularität verlieren, obwohl AngularJS einen größeren Marktanteil hatte, und ReactJS soll schneller zu erlernen sein.
Abgesehen von all dem Müll habe ich angefangen, einen Kurs über Udemy zu belegen, und nach ein paar Videos schien es wichtig zu sehen, wie gut es sich in Django integriert. Dann stoße ich unweigerlich gegen eine Wand, um sie zum Laufen zu bringen. Welche Art von Dokumentation gibt es, damit ich mehrere Stunden und Nächte lang nicht mit den Rädern drehe?
Es gibt wirklich keine umfassenden Tutorials oder pipPakete, auf die ich gestoßen bin. Die wenigen, denen ich begegnet bin, haben pyreactzum Beispiel nicht funktioniert oder waren veraltet .
Ein Gedanke, den ich hatte, war, ReactJS nur vollständig getrennt zu behandeln, aber die Klassen und IDs zu berücksichtigen, in denen die ReactJS-Komponenten gerendert werden sollen. Nachdem die separaten ReactJS-Komponenten in eine einzelne ES5-Datei kompiliert wurden, importieren Sie einfach diese einzelne Datei in den Django Vorlage.
Ich denke, das wird schnell zusammenbrechen, wenn ich mit dem Rendern von Django-Modellen anfange, obwohl das Django Rest Framework so klingt, als wäre es involviert. Nicht einmal weit genug, um zu sehen, wie Redux all dies beeinflusst.
Wie auch immer, hat jemand eine klare Art und Weise, wie er Django und ReactJS verwendet, die er gerne teilt?
In jedem Fall sind die Dokumentationen und Tutorials für AngularJS und Django reichlich vorhanden, daher ist es verlockend, einfach diesen Weg zu gehen, um mit einem Front-End-Framework zu beginnen ... Nicht der beste Grund.